Sauce Visual Testing Sauce Labs Documentation

Browse by way of the Automated Testing documentation to see examples of tips on how to run exams in your most well-liked automation framework. You can configure the environment in your Appium and Selenium tests by specifying a set of capabilities. Our Platform Configurator can set check capabilities for testing within the scripting language of your choice.

The matching process occurs as a half of the snapshot creation (createSnapshot within the API). This means, that a baseline can solely be considered for a diff if it existed before the createSnapshot name. E.g. to have the ability to view all snapshots taken in the course of the execution of your check suite in CI or regionally. Consider the next pointers to optimize your efficiency testing implementation.

We’re SOC 2 Type 2 compliant and obtainable to answer any safety questions you might have. This article helps you understand what automated testing is, tips on how to implement it, and why it’ll assist your team in being successful. With Selenium you’ll find a way to test against each desktop and cell devices, though there are limitations with Android versions and gadgets.

  • Check out Sauce Labs’ content on automated testing frameworks to learn extra about the method to optimize your testing course of and obtain digital confidence.
  • Some of these primary types of automated testing are code analysis, unit tests, integration checks, and automatic acceptance testing.
  • By default, Sauce Labs will use the following version of Selenium, relying in your selected mixture of browser and working system.
  • Sauce Performance works in conjunction with Google Lighthouse and should be run on one of the latest three variations of the Chrome desktop browser on Windows or macOS.
  • Results outdoors of the baseline vary are statistically unlikely to be noticed within the absence of some elementary change in the app’s efficiency and will, subsequently, be investigated as to root trigger earlier than resetting the baseline.
  • Whether it’s the code we write, the software we use, or the platform companies we offer, security is at all times extremely essential.

Results exterior of the baseline vary are statistically unlikely to be observed in the absence of some basic change within the app’s performance and may, due to this fact, be investigated as to root cause earlier than resetting the baseline. Front-end efficiency testing enhances your useful testing technique by serving to you gain perception into how quickly and accurately your app renders and turns into interactive, which has confirmed to have a statistical correlation to income. It is not sufficient for firms to have an online presence; they need an excellent one. While having an excellent on-line presence looks as if an obvious part of a good business strategy, many firms are still not sure the place to begin with creating this type of experience.

What Is Sauce Labs?

You can choose to allow a Sauce Connect tunnel, select any app build, or select from thousands of the latest iOS and Android devices on a public or personal cloud. Selenium is amongst the original testing instruments that was created in 2004 and has now turn out to be an open supply tool that is recognized across the testing group. While many testing organizations who are looking to move to automated testing for his or her net applications will gravitate towards Selenium as a outcome of it’s open source and robust, Selenium is not the only possibility obtainable anymore. Test configuration refers to setting the capabilities of your test within the test script itself.

Digital confidence is increasingly necessary for firms with any type of online presence. Whether they’re internet functions or cellular functions, it may be very important have an experience that’s both pleasant and consistent for customers. Achieving digital confidence as an organization will create more constant and lasting customers and users, which will in turn assist the company total.

There are many positive changes that organizations can count on when they transfer from handbook testing to automated testing – saving each money and time. The first place corporations can expect to see enhancements is within the growth organization. By automating their testing, builders can focus greater attention on the precise software functions somewhat than the handbook process of testing their functions. As corporations develop and build more automated scripts, and even integrate them into a CI/CD software to kick off the exams without human involvement, time can considerably be reduce down on testing, identifying bugs, and releasing merchandise with confidence.

Find every little thing you want to begin reside testing on Sauce Labs with our consumer documentation for cellular apps and web apps. This following includes suggestions and examples of tips on how to configure your mobile native app exams with Appium. For more detailed descriptions concerning the capabilities of Appium exams, take a glance at the Server Capabilities part of the official Appium web site. All examples are for Java, but you can use the Platform Configurator to set the capabilities in the language of your alternative. Baselines are determined by calculating a confidence interval over multiple runs of the same take a look at name for each URL rendered through the take a look at. The confidence interval is calculated to estimate the vary of values that are expected in future runs, primarily based on past observed efficiency.

What’s Automated Testing?

But having to recreate your exams each time is time-consuming and slows down your CI/CD pipeline. On the heels of crossing the five billion take a look at completion mark, we’re continuing our mission to help your team run the best exams on the https://www.globalcloudteam.com/ proper time, constantly. Sauce Performance works in conjunction with Google Lighthouse and have to be run on one of many latest 3 versions of the Chrome desktop browser on Windows or macOS.

What is Sauce Labs used for

See Test Configuration Options for a listing of valid check configuration choices for exams run on Sauce Labs. There are a number of actions that would set off this block together with submitting a sure word or phrase, a SQL command or malformed information.

Which is why we’re thrilled to announce the launch of Sauce Labs Recents, our newest Live Testing function. Sauce Labs Recents makes manual testing easier by helping you access previous take a look at configurations and debug sooner. This characteristic is available to Sauce internet and native utility testing customers for internet and on actual and virtual devices sauce labs mobile automation. Product growth teams typically use a number of tools for various features of the event lifecycle, which creates silos, bottlenecks and slower growth. It boosts development speed with out sacrificing product high quality – to enhance person experience and develop your small business.

Examples For Selenium Cellular And Desktop Browsers​

It additionally permits you to create take a look at configurations that align with your preferred units, most-used browser/OS combinations, and processes. Automated testing is a testing method that uses instructions that management a browser automation framework to execute a test case. In terms of the several sorts of testing instruments, there are heaps of different options available depending on the staff’s needs. This workflow is liable for producing snapshots (screenshots) of the web site or app beneath test.

Some of these primary types of automated testing are code evaluation, unit tests, integration tests, and automatic acceptance testing. DevOps teams have to develop and launch faster than ever earlier than to meet the calls for of today’s customers. The Sauce DevOps Test Toolchain helps DevOps teams evolve their testing and error monitoring processes to allow them to develop, update, and release market-leading net and mobile apps, sooner. Sauce Labs Live Testing supplies instant entry to the industry’s most in depth vary of real devices and browser/OS combinations, so you can debug and release quicker.

What’s Sauce Labs Reside Testing?

Users new to visual testing usually have an present test suite in WebdriverIO, Cypress or an identical framework. With Sauce Visual testing present check suites could be enhanced with a couple of extra “take a snapshot” statements and that’s all it takes to implement this workflow. Sauce Labs is redefining the method to succeed with quicker and higher-quality releases that assist achieve belief across your digital projects. With faster test results, you’ll have the ability to increase productivity and artistic focus across your team, to permit them to spend less time testing and extra time innovating. Performance metrics are captured for hard and gentle web page transitions, such as those which are triggered by a navigate command or a click on, however some less express page transitions, such as programmatic responses, are not captured.

What is Sauce Labs used for

Get clear and instant visibility into the impact of code modifications on your UI throughout browsers, gadgets, and working systems with our automated visible testing resolution, which generates side-by-side comparisons of your UI variations. On high of saving money and time inside the organization, discovering bugs and improving code quality creates better functions and reduces threat. These better functions have been properly examined and supply a great digital experience on your users. Having this type of digital confidence within the functions previous to deployment is a large plus for corporations. Other than Selenium, there are JavaScript-specific automation testing tools that have been developed. The huge players in the JavaScript automated testing house are Cypress, Playwright, TestCafe, Webdriver.io, and Puppeteer.

You Are Unable To Entry G2com

If you omit the appiumVersion in your check configuration, your take a look at will be running with our default Appium version. Sauce recommends that you just specify one of many newer Appium versions that gives a extra extended API and fixes to identified bugs. Whether it is the code we write, the software program we use, or the platform providers we offer, safety is at all times extremely necessary. We know that you just rely on Sauce Labs to help your developers ship higher software, quicker, and we are committed to protecting your funding.

Now that your staff understands what automated testing is, tips on how to implement it, and why it’s going to help your team in being profitable, there are a lot of assets to discover. Check out Sauce Labs’ content on automated testing frameworks to learn extra about how to optimize your testing process and achieve digital confidence. Selenium has better assist for desktop units, while Appium has higher support for testing web sites on cellular gadgets with native browsers. However, website testing against Android units with Appium is only supported for Android versions four.4 and better. All examples are for Java, however you can use our Platform Configurator to configure your checks in the language of your alternative. Whether you’re regression testing your cell application or exploratory testing your website, Sauce Labs can assist every take a look at configuration you want.

This site uses Akismet to reduce spam. Learn how your comment data is processed.

Leave a Reply

Your email address will not be published. Required fields are marked *

This site uses Akismet to reduce spam. Learn how your comment data is processed.